A PAIR OF DUTCH SILVER CANDLE-SNUFFERS AND STAND
THE STAND WITH MARK OF HENDRIK VAN BEEST, ROTTERDAM, 1724, THE SNUFFERS ROTTERDAM 1747, MAKER'S MARK LH WITH CROWN ABOVE
The stand on shaped square base with reeded borders, the baluster stem terminates in a shaped square socket with scroll handle, the snuffers scissor action with ring handles, engraved underneath the base with initials 'PM' and 'FM', marked under stand and inside snuffers, each with a later Dutch tax mark
8¾ in. (22 cm.) high
10 oz. 4 dwt. (317 gr.)
